The Body Doesn't Heal Without Sleep
When we sleep, our bodies go into repair service setting. Muscular tissues recoup, cells regenerate, and our body immune system enhances. It's a time when the body detoxes and recovers. Yet when rest is cut short or when it's constantly low quality, this entire process is disrupted.
In time, a lack of proper remainder can cause damaged immunity, making you much more vulnerable to health problems. Even wounds recover extra gradually when you're sleep-deprived. Chronic poor sleep has actually likewise been linked to a higher threat of establishing long-lasting health problems like heart problem, diabetes mellitus, and high blood pressure.
A good night's rest isn't a deluxe-- it's a requirement for the body to function properly.
Your Brain on Sleep Deprivation: More Than Just Brain Fog
It's usual to joke regarding being forgetful or short-tempered after a bad night's rest. But the results on the brain go much deeper than we often understand.
Sleep is crucial for memory consolidation and cognitive feature. Without it, concentration, analytical abilities, and decision-making capabilities all decrease. In time, persistent sleep problems might enhance your threat of developing neurological concerns, including dementia and clinical depression.
In more extreme cases, specific rest disorders may create or worsen. Emotional Resilience Depends on Quality Rest
Ever before notice exactly how your patience wears thin after a negative night's sleep? That's no coincidence. Rest and feelings are deeply intertwined.
When you're well-rested, you're much better outfitted to regulate your feelings and reply to stressful circumstances. Without rest, tiny hassles can feel frustrating. This takes place because the brain's emotional center ends up being over active, while the area responsible for logical thinking slows down.
Mood swings, impatience, anxiousness, and also depressive episodes can all be connected to poor sleep. Emotional stability relies on getting consistent, deep rest. And if disrupted sleep ends up being a pattern, it may be time to check out if a deeper problem is at play.

Daytime Functioning and Performance Take a Hit
You may seem like you're still working on minimal rest, but your body informs a different tale. Sleep starvation slows down response times, minimizes accuracy, and clouds judgment. These modifications are especially worrying when it concerns driving or running machinery, where an instant choice might make all the distinction.
Beyond safety and security risks, bad rest also influences your productivity and creative thinking. Jobs that when came conveniently may start to seem like climbing up a mountain. You may find yourself postponing, having a hard time to concentrate, or making simple errors.

Hormone Imbalance and Weight Gain
Yes, sleep affects your weight-- and not even if you're also exhausted to hit the health club.
Sleep plays a major function in managing the hormonal agents that control appetite and metabolic rate. When you're sleep-deprived, your body produces more ghrelin (the appetite hormonal agent) and much less leptin (the hormonal agent that makes you really feel complete). This imbalance typically brings about increased appetite and unhealthy food options.
Furthermore, persistent bad rest can hinder insulin level of sensitivity, raising the threat of kind 2 diabetes mellitus. Your body's ability to regulate blood sugar relies greatly on rest, making it essential for total metabolic wellness.
